Wood-to-wood joint is generally used on Japanese traditional timber buildings. Traditional timber buildings have been constructed based on empirical rules and craftsmanship of carpenters. In these days, scientific analysis of traditional timber jointrequires a further progress. It is necessary to reveal a strength properties of the joints. This study discusses the three types of joint (Sya-chi-sen joint, Komi-sen joint and Hana-sen joint) for evaluation of their tensile performance. The final purpose is to propose a mechanical model. Furthermore, a material test was carried out in order to clarify the mechanical properties of live oak that have been used as a fastener.
